An original program to Salvador Dalí's first solo New York exhibition held at the Julien Levy Gallery from November 21 to December 8 1933. The announcement includes a list of the 26 paintings on exhibit and includes two illustrations; one of those being Dali's iconic painting The Persistence of Memory which debuted only the year before at Levy's Surrealist Exposition alongside other notable artist such as Max Ernst and Marcel Duchamp. Dali would embrace New York over the next decade staging a series of shows and attracting enormous attention with his works and outrageous persona cementing his place as one of the world's most influential artist of the 20th Century. 30659c. 1931. 1 épreuve 65 x 40 mm en noir imprimée sur vergé encadrée. . Le célèbre ex-libris dessiné par Dali pour André Breton titré « André Breton le Tamanoir » et signé dans la planche. . C'est dans son poème « Sludge le meÌdium » traduit de l'anglais en 1922 que Robert Browning s'identifie au fourmilier placide dans son attente et pourtant vif aÌ€ saisir sa proie : ce poème André Breton le cite dans une lettre aÌ€ DaliÌ du 10 janvier 1931 avant de lui préciser la mention qu'il souhaite apporter à son ex-libris : « l'inscription aÌ€ faire figurer en banderole sur l'ex-libris serait de préférence aÌ€ ‘André le Fourmilier' ‘AndreÌ le Tamanoir' fourmilier est trop générique. D'autre part il fait un peu plus pléonasme en raison des fourmis. Enfin il sert aÌ€ désigner par ailleurs d'assez médiocres animaux ». Chez le peintre catalan le tamanoir est présent dès sa première exposition en 1929 aÌ€ la galerie Goëmans aÌ€ Paris : dans la préface du catalogue on trouve ainsi ces vers de Robert Desnos : « Avez-vous vu le tamanoir Ciel bleu ciel gris ciel blanc ciel noir. - Avez-vous vu le tamanoir oeil bleu oeil gris oeil blanc oeil noir. - Avez-vous vu le tamanoir Vin bleu vin gris vin blanc vin noir. Je n'ai pas vu le tamanoir ! Il est rentreÌ dans son manoir. Et avec son éteignoir il a coiffeÌ tous les bougeoirs Il fait tout noir. » Belle épreuve anciennement et soigneusement encadrée. Dali's six-part poem opera "Etre Dieu" based on a libretto by Manuel Vazquez Montalban with music by French avant-garde artist Igor Wakhevitch features Dali as God and Brigitte Bardot as an artichoke. ; All shipments through USPS insured Priority Mail.</p> Editorial Mediterrania hardcover

Six-panel brochure entitled "L'ull Invisible" is tucked in produced by Museu de Cadaques for the exhibition; it prints a short written piece of the same title by Enrique Sabater in English Spanish and French.<br /> <br /> A survey of Enrique Sabater's photographs of Dalí. Enrique Sabater was Dalí's secretary adviser accountant driver bodyguard confidant and best friend for many years. This collection offers a different view of Dalí reflecting the relaxed mood of a man alone a man observed by someone who knows all there is to know about him. Lunwerg Editores hardcover
